An experiment of wind-profile measurements above a maize crop was described.
Mostrar más [+] Menos [-]First the mean ratio between the height of the adapted layer and the fetch was deduced from profile measurements at several positions in the field.
Mostrar más [+] Menos [-]The height-to-fetch ratio amounted to 1/64.
Mostrar más [+] Menos [-]Because of too small a fetch, the vertical transport of momentum between the maize crop and the atmosphere could not be estimated accurately enough from the windprofile measurements only.
Mostrar más [+] Menos [-]The parameters of the assumed logarithmic wind profile, the zero-plane displacement and the roughness length, could only be estimated from a comparison of wind-profile measurements with simultaneous eddy-correlation measurements.
Mostrar más [+] Menos [-]In the present experiment, the zeroplane displacement d and the roughness length z0 could be expressed in the height h of the full-grown crop as d = 0.5 h and z0 = 0.11 h, respectively.
Mostrar más [+] Menos [-]The application of a common empirical relationship from the literature (e.g.
Mostrar más [+] Menos [-]D = 0.6 h) led to considerable systematic errors of the estimated friction velocity above maize.
